The boys walked it! In fact, they walked 10k in aid of Prostate Cancer UK at the March for Men on Saturday 15 June around Queen Elizabeth Olympic Park. Jason Williams, Paul Hartles Kerry Gevaux and Alex Raven from our Stevenage, Dartford and Braintree offices, all finished with good times and got to meet some fellow walkers – Bill Turnbull! – on the way.
In the UK, about 1 in 8 men will get prostate cancer at some point in their lives. Men aged 50 or over, men with a family history of it and black men are more at risk of getting prostate cancer, however, it is treatable if diagnosed early.
Well done, to all those on the Driver Require team involved, and the monies they raised for a very worthwhile charity!
